Course Content

• Environmental Monitoring Principles and Practices
• Air Quality Monitoring and Analysis (including air pollution monitoring)
• Water Quality Monitoring and Analysis (including water pollution analysis, and water resource management)
• Soil and Sediment Monitoring and Analysis (including soil contamination)
• Data Management and Analysis for Environmental Monitoring
• Environmental Risk Assessment and Management
• Environmental Regulations and Compliance (including environmental law)
• Remote Sensing and GIS Applications in Environmental Monitoring
• Emerging Contaminants and Monitoring Techniques

Career path

Career Role Description
Environmental Monitoring Analyst (UK) Analyze environmental data, ensuring compliance with regulations. High demand for expertise in air and water quality monitoring.
Environmental Consultant (UK) Advise clients on environmental best practices and regulatory compliance. Strong skills in impact assessments and remediation are crucial.
Environmental Scientist (UK) Conduct research and fieldwork related to environmental issues. Expertise in pollution control and ecological monitoring is vital.
Sustainability Manager (UK) Develop and implement sustainability strategies for organizations. Experience in carbon footprint reduction and resource management is essential.
Environmental Data Analyst (UK) Analyze large environmental datasets using statistical modeling and visualization. Expertise in programming languages (R, Python) is preferred.
